Robust and earthy Speyside flavors at cask strength.

You know we love a good heritage story, especially if it’s about one of Scotland’s oldest Whisky families. Spanning through generations of Whisky brokers, blenders, bottlers and distillers, this one takes place on the island of Islay. William Walker worked with Islay distillers in the early 20th century and eventually moved to the island. Stanley P. Morrison started working as a trainee Whisky broker in Walker’s company and married his daughter Elizabeth. Besides opening up his own brokerage, Stanley also bought Bowmore, Islay’s oldest distillery. Then, under W. Brian Morrison, Morrison Bowmore became a global brand and it was eventually purchased by Suntory. Today, it’s Jamie and Brian Morrison that own and head Morrison Scotch Whisky Distillers that produce several high-end brands, including Old Perth

Old Perth Cask Strength Sherry Cask Matured is the cask strength release of their 12YO expression from the collection that honors Perth, the forgotten Scottish Whisky city and the birthplace of blending. Coming at you at 58.6% ABV, those Sherry flavors develop a robust and earthy quality, supported by powerful ginger and cinnamon spice on the full-bodied palate. Non-chill filtered and with no added coloring, this one won Silver at the 2021 International Spirit Challenge and at the prestigious 2021 IWSC, respectively. Appearance / Color
Burnt orange

Nose / Aroma / Smell
Aromatic and bold.

Flavor / Taste / Palate
Robust and earthy with cinnamon spice and powerful ginger that support the Sherry flavors on the full-bodied palate.

Finish
Smooth and long.

Whisky distilling goes way back to 1494 when the first recorded batch was made by a posse of monks who acquired about 60 gallons of barley and decided to turn it into "aqua vitae". They created the first 1,500 bottles of Scotch in History.
Beer and malt Whisky seem to have quite a bit in common. Both drinks begin with malted barley, which deliver the enzymes and sugars needed for fermentation when steeped in hot water. The two go their separate ways at the wash stage, where they're fermented or aged to become the adult beverages you know and love.
Is Scotch always Scottish? What do you think? Yes. The answer is yes.
Can Scotch go bad? Technically, an unopened bottle of Scotch can last forever. Air is the only true evil to Whisky; once the liquid is oxidized it is no longer immortal. After opening, as long as you store your Whisky in a cool, dry place, it will last another 5 years.
90% of all Scotch Whiskies sold are Blends.
Categories of Scotch Whisky: Single malt, Blended malt (formerly called Vatted malt), blended, single grain and blended grain Scotch.
